Semi Truck Accident Lawsuit

The nature of the accident and the damages will determine the settlement amount for an accident involving a semi-truck. It also depends on whether you have hired an injury lawyer who is competent to represent you.

A lawsuit against a truck driver can get you compensation for medical expenses, lost wages property damage, as well as the pain and suffering. It may also cover expenses associated with wrongful deaths.

Medical bills

The medical expenses associated with truck accident cases can be extremely high, especially if the victims have severe injuries. This includes ambulance trips, ER visits and hospital stay, medical fees, medications and many more. Long-term care is usually required when a victim has suffered severe injuries. It can add up quickly. It is therefore important to select a lawyer that can estimate your medical expenses in total and include them in your settlement.

Accident victims of trucks can also lose income. They may not be in a position to work due to their injuries. The loss of income can be calculated by looking at the wages you could have earned over time, if you hadn't been injured. This also includes any vacation or sick days that you could have used during your treatment for your injuries.

It is impossible to provide an exact figure of how much an average settlement for a truck accident will cost. This is because each case will be unique. Many factors can influence the outcome of a case including federal and state laws that govern commercial vehicles, as well the recklessness or negligence on the part of the truck driver or carrier. The severity of your injuries and their impact on your life, will also have a major impact on determining the outcome of the settlement.

Damages

A semi truck accident lawsuit that is successful can result in a large settlement. The amount of the settlement is typically divided between two categories: economic damages and non-economic damages. The economic damages include the ones resulting from your injuries as well as the physical emotional, financial and damages caused by the accident. These damages can also cover the cost of medical treatment, vehicle repairs, and lost income. Non-economic damages are harder to quantify and can include pain and suffering and loss of enjoyment life, and mental distress.

An attorney can conduct an exhaustive investigation into the accident to determine the extent of liability and create a strong argument. They can analyze things like skid marks and speed, as well as impact points and the weight measurements of the trucks. They can also look into the "black boxes" or event data recorders in trucks to determine the actions the driver took prior to the crash.

In most cases the semi truck accident is caused by the negligence of the truck driver or their employer. They may be distracted or fatigued, or driving under influence of alcohol or other drugs. Other factors that can contribute to an accident involving a semi truck accident law firm-truck include maintenance that is not done properly (such as blowouts of tires) or equipment malfunctions and overloaded trailers or trucks.
